请稍等 ...
×

采纳答案成功!

向帮助你的同学说点啥吧!感谢那些助人为乐的人

7-4配置上传文件的TEMPLATES,提示已经被django弃用

在settings中配置

'django.core.context_processors.media'

然后运行程序刷新http://127.0.0.1:8000/org_list/网页后提示

c:\python27\Lib\importlib\__init__.py:37: RemovedInDjango110Warning: django.core.context_processors is deprecated in favor of django.template.context_processors.

  __import__(name)

这是怎么回事

其他的都能正常用


正在回答 回答被采纳积分+3

1回答

bobby 2017-03-07 09:09:57

这个是warning正常的, 因为你项目是用django1.9生成的settings 但是部署你又使用了django1.10 django1.9中的一些配置被django1.10废弃了 不过改动不大

0 回复 有任何疑惑可以回复我~
  • 提问者 Pian步 #1
    那我要怎样把django部署的版本改成1.9.8
    回复 有任何疑惑可以回复我~ 2017-03-07 13:15:13
  • bobby 回复 提问者 Pian步 #2
    pip install django==1.9.8
    回复 有任何疑惑可以回复我~ 2017-03-07 16:04:31
  • 提问者 Pian步 回复 bobby #3
    我之前装的就是1.9.8啊,pip list 里面也是显示1.9.8
    回复 有任何疑惑可以回复我~ 2017-03-07 19:59:59
问题已解决,确定采纳
还有疑问,暂不采纳
意见反馈 帮助中心 APP下载
官方微信